Understanding the Role of an Accident Lawyer
An accident lawyer-- often referred to as an injury lawyer-- concentrates on representing individuals who have actually been physically or psychologically hurt due to the negligence, recklessness, or intentional acts of another celebration.
Their main goal is to protect monetary compensation (called "damages") for their clients. This compensation covers a broad spectrum of losses, from immediate medical bills to long-term rehab, lost wages, and pain and suffering.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long do I need to file an individual injury claim in the USA?
Every United States state has its own statute of restrictions for accident claims, usually ranging from 1 to 3 years from the date of the accident. Failing to submit within this window typically disallows you from recovering payment permanently. It is important to speak with a lawyer without delay.
2. Will my case go to trial?
Statistically, the vast bulk of individual injury cases settle out of court. Experienced Find Accident Lawyer lawyers negotiate strongly to reach a reasonable settlement. Nevertheless, if the insurance coverage business declines to use a sensible amount, your lawyer should be fully prepared to take your case to trial.

4. Just how much is my individual injury case worth?
There is no "average" settlement quantity because every case is special. The worth depends on financial damages (medical costs, lost incomes, residential or commercial property damage) and non-economic damages (discomfort and suffering, emotional distress, loss of enjoyment of life).
